Physicochemical processes have been used to remove nonbiodegradable organic
compounds in leachate generated from sanitary landfills. In this study, a
coagulation process combined with Fenton oxidation was evaluated for the re
moval of refractory organics in leachate. Recycling of sludge generated fro
m Fenton oxidation to a coagulation process was attempted to reduce operati
on cost and to improve organic removal rate. The addition mode of Fenton re
agent was also modified to obtain a better organic removal rate and more co
st-effective operation. With Fenton sludge recycling, 9% higher COD removal
was obtained, and the sludge to be disposed could be reduced up to 50%. Al
so, the coagulant could be reduced by 50%. For Fenton oxidation process, st
epwise addition of reagents gave a 5% higher COD removal, and a 25% reducti
on in chemical consumption.
